Battle at the Box Office 8/14/23

Barbie continues to dominate the box office and was reunited with Oppenheimer, which moved back into the second place position after falling to third last week.

Barbie took in another $33.8 million, the ninth biggest 4th weekend of all time, and it now has $526.4 million domestically and $1.187 billion worldwide.  It’s still outpacing The Super Mario Bros Movie and seems like it will top that movie both domestically and worldwide to become the biggest movie of 2023.

Oppenheimer took second place and reformed Barbenheimer with another $18.8 million, bringing it to $264.2 million domestically and $649 million worldwide.  It should soon pass Inception to become Christopher Nolan’s third biggest film domestically and it has passed Interstellar worldwide to become Nolan’s fourth biggest movie in that category.  It needs to top $728.5 million worldwide to top Inception worldwide.

TMNT: Mutant Mayhem had a solid hold from last weekend and moved up to third place with another $15.2 million.  That’s a drop of only 44% from last weekend and the movie has $72.3 million domestically and $94.2 million worldwide.  The movie had an A CinemaScore so word of mouth seems to be very strong.

Meg 2: The Trench dropped 57% from last week’s opening and made another $12.8 million, bringing it to $54.2 million domestically and $258.3 million worldwide.

The Last Voyage of the Demeter debuted in fifth place with $6.5 million domestically and not really any international release as of yet.  It was not expected to have a big debut and that definitely played out.  It opened lower than Universal’s other take on Dracula, Renfield, which made $8 million back in April, although it cost about half as much as Renfield budget-wise.

The Eternal Memory took the Per Theater average over the weekend, making $12,000 in 1 theater.
